Good characters. Decent structure. Fine array of villains. Competent scripting. Action a bit restrained for this type of series, with too much of the essential violence occurring off-camera.
Season 2 ends as if they were confident about a renewal. They blew that call. The result was a final fade to black that wasn't as satisfying as the previous 11 episodes had been, a/k/a Paybackus Interruptus. As long as that's not a deal-breaker for you, enjoy the gritty crime drama that preceded its untimely demise.

I love stuff like this. A tortured hero and a motley crew around him laying waste to all that is bad in the world. Each episode has action much like in the Professionals and the hero has a soul reminiscent of Edward Woodward in Callan.
The situations given to us each week depict a dark underbelly of crime; many of which ring all too true. It's dirty, nasty and the people therein are little better. Thankfully there's a lot to like about John Mercer, he's intelligent and his brooding on screen presence is lifted albeit momentarily by sharp dialogue and some welcome comic relief from his sidekick.
The shady organisation he works for is nothing new but the adventures are pulled off with such enthusiasm I can't help but like this show. Can't wait for series two.
